Earls Court Road, 180
Earls Court Road, 180, London
Coordinates:
51.493121, -0.194485
Directions
Overview
Businesses inside
All categories
All categories
Fast food
Jollibee Earl's Court
Jollibee Earl's Court
Closes in 2 min
Fast food
Add a business or organization
1
2